About internationalization

internationalization Over the course of the last few decades, the development of the Canary Islands economy has shown certain vitality and the growth of its domestic product proves this. Despite this, there have been structural problems that limit the expansion and adequate distribution of the effects of this development.

The lack of own resources and the evolution of the world economy have led to specialization in services and, in particular, in tourism. The movement of economic activity towards a sector of this nature and the high concentration of exported agricultural products mark the strong dependence on the cyclic fluctuations of the international economy; and make evident the islands? scarce capacity to act on the evolution of their main sources of resources.

Up to now, the foreign trade activities of Canary Islands businesses have been characterized by their high level of concentration both from a sector point of view, in fruit and vegetable productions, plants, flowers and fishing as well as the markets associated with these productions ? the European Union and Japan.

Thus, in recent decades the evolution of the Canary Islands economy has been characterized by its high degree of internationalization. However, this internationalization has been more connected to foreign investment in the abovementioned tourism and construction activities on the Islands than to taking Canary Islands capital abroad.

Therefore, the internationalization of Canary Islands businesses constitutes a priority line of action in order to achieve the diversification objectives sought.
